'The Partnership for Change Joint Economic Report'

August 2016

The Australia–China Joint Economic Report is the first major independent joint study of the bilateral relationship and has the blessing of both national governments. The Report is an academic policy study by leading researchers in both Australia and China. It draws policy conclusions to guide the development of bilateral economic relations that include an Australia–China Comprehensive Strategic Partnership for Change, an Australia–China Commission, and an Australia–China Basic Treaty of Cooperation. The report is a joint product of the East Asian Bureau of Economic Research at the ANU and the China Centre for International Economic Exchanges in Beijing. Copyright ANU acknowledged.
